Growth of indium oxide based nanostructures by plasma assisted reactive thermal evaporation for photoelectrochemical application / Azianty Saroni

In this work, indium oxide based nanostructures were grown in a home-built system using plasma assisted reactive thermal evaporation (PARTE) followed by nitrogen plasma assisted in-situ thermal annealing.
